<div class="content_text row description">American devices maker Apple opened two retail stores in India about two years ago. The company plans to start new stores in the country soon. Earlier this year, Apple&#8217;s CEO, Tim Cook had said that the company plans to open four new stores in the country. The company&#8217;s current stores are in Delhi and Mumbai. </p>
<p>A media <a class="sp_lnk2" href="https://www.financialexpress.com/business/industry-apple-to-open-two-new-stores-in-mumbai-and-bengaluru-3851608/"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">Report</a> It is reported that Apple plans to open new stores in Sky City Mall in Borivili, Mumbai and Finix Mall of Asia in Bangalore. This report states that workers are being hiring for these stores for the last few months. Recently, a report reported that two Apple stores can be opened in Noida&#8217;s DLF Mall of India in Uttar Pradesh and Kopa Mall in Pune. Apart from this, the company plans to open two additional stores. The report quoted sources who have been aware of the company&#8217;s plan as saying that Apple has fixed the location for its third and fourth stores in Noida and Pune. Apart from this, it is also looking for location for two stores in Mumbai and Bengaluru. </p>
<p>The company&#8217;s existing two stores were joint revenue of about Rs 800 crore in the first year of sales. Saket&#8217;s store in Delhi was 60 percent. Apple has finished first in the international sales of smartphones in the first quarter of the current year. The company has benefited from increasing demand in India and Japan and launch of iPhone 16E. The company holds around 19 percent stake in the smartphone market. Apple sales have been flat or decreased in America, Europe and China. South Korea&#8217;s Samsung is in second place in the smartphone market with about 18 percent stake. </p>
<p>The iPhone stakes about Rs 1.5 lakh crore in the export of smartphones from India in the last financial year. The manufacturing of iPhone has increased rapidly in the last few years in the country. Apple&#8217;s contract manufacturer FoxConn had assembled about 1.2 million iPhones in the country last year. <div class="content_text row description">Last year, the apps of India&#8217;s developers have been downloaded more than 75 crore times from the App Store of American devices and technology company Apple. With this, the country&#8217;s app developers have got sales of about Rs 44,447 crore. Out of this, about 94 percent of the revenue has been received only by developers and businesses and the commission has not been paid to Apple.  </p>
<p>A performed by Professor Viswanath Pingali of Indian Institute of Management, Ahmedabad<a class="sp_lnk2" href="https://www.apple.com/newsroom/pdfs/2025/04/Apple-Ecosystem-In-India.pdf"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ank"> Study </a>This information has been found in This study has been published by Apple. In the last five years, the income of India&#8217;s developers at the app store has increased more than three times. Last year, Apple&#8217;s ecosystem in the country has led to transactions of about Rs 44,447 crores in categories like General Retail, Travel, Grocery, Food Delivery and Cab Services. At the app store, developers have acquired about Rs 38,906 crore from billings and goods and services sales, about Rs 3,014 crore from in-app advertising and about Rs 2,527 crore from digital goods and services. </p>
<p>It has been told in this study that 79 percent of the income has been received from the users outside the country. Apps of India&#8217;s developers were the 100 most downloaded to the most downloaded. More than 2.2 crore users have visited the company&#8217;s app store in the country every week. </p>

<div class="content_text row description">There are difficulties for Ola Electric included in large electric two-wheeler companies. The state government of the company&#8217;s stores in Maharashtra is scrutiny due to disturbances about trade certificates. 146 stores were inspected in the state of Ola Electric. Of these, about 121 stores were being run without a trade certificate. 75 of these stores have been closed by the state government. </p>
<p><a class="sp_lnk2" href="https://www.ndtv.com/auto/govt-shuts-down-75-ola-electric-stores-in-maharashtra-heres-why-8226706" target="_blank" rel="noopener">NDTV Profit </a>&#8220;Action should be taken against such stores and canceled the actual trade certificate,&#8221; has said on the issue related to the trade certificate of Ola Electric, quoting the Joint Transport Commissioner of Maharashtra and canceling the actual trade certificate. &#8221; However, the representative of Ola Electric had said, &#8220;Your claims about our stores in Maharashtra are wrong and misleading. We are working in Maharashtra with the concerned authorities in Maharashtra to resolve any questions or apprehensions.&#8221; </p>
<p>Earlier, the Maharashtra government had given notice to Ola Electric for not having a trade certificate for some of its stores in the state. The company raided several stores in Maharashtra in March. The notice stated, &#8220;It has been found that your company is operating with unauthorized showrooms and stores and illegally selling vehicles. This is a very serious matter. It is a very serious matter. You are requested to provide a clarification about it why action should not be taken against your company for this activity.&#8221; The notice was sent to the letterhead of the office of the Transport Commissioner of Maharashtra on 31 March. The notice was signed by Joint Transport Commissioner, Ravi Gaikwad. </p>
<p>According to Rule 33 of the Central Motor Vehicle Act and Central Motor Vehicles, manufactures and distributors of vehicles need a business certificate for registration of vehicles. Rules 35 of the Central Motor Vehicle Rules states that a separate business certificate has to be taken from the sale of vehicles or the authority of every estabelization, showroom or dealership related to trade. If there is no trade certificate, then action can be taken on the manufacturer and distributor of the vehicle under section 192 of the Motor Vehicle Act. <!--

<div>Maruti Suzuki, the country&#8217;s largest car maker, has recently entered the segment of electric vehicles (EV) with its first electric car E-Vitara. Maruti may have been delayed in launching an electric car as compared to its rives, but the company believes that it will move rapidly in this segment with E-Vitara. The company&#8217;s Senior Executive Officer, (Marketing and Sales),<strong> Paratho bnerjee</strong> Done <strong>Gadgets 360 </strong>In the conversation with the conversation, it would be &#8220;beneficial&#8221; to wait for this electric car for customers. </p>
<p>He said that a new chapter of E-Vitara is starting and it especially brings out our commitment to create electric vehicles for Indian customers. Banerjee said that Maruti is not in any haste regarding the sale of electric vehicles in the country. The company is earlier focusing on strengthening the infrastructure. This will be followed by an automatic manner of vehicles. A detailed ecosystem supporting the sale of electric vehicles is being prepared and this will guarantee better experience to EV owners. Here are the main parts of this conversation: </p>
<p><strong>Question:</strong> Maruti has launched its first electric car E Vitara in the country. The company has made it completely on the electric platform. What will be the difference? </p>
<p>It is the first electric vehicle in Maruti Suzuki&#8217;s portfolio and is made entirely on the EBorn SUV. Many EV batteries present in the market are retriffed on the existing internal combustion engine (ICE) platforms, but the design of this vehicle is specially designed for electric power. It will not be available in any other technology format like Ice. </p>
<p>If you look at the chassis of E-Vitara, its wheelbase is 2,700 mm. You will see that many automobile companies are offering reclining rear seats but with such a large wheelbase you can actually slide the rear seat. One advantage of large wheelbase is of more space. With this large wheelbase, the rear seat can be adjusted forward or backward. This provides a lot of space in the back. It gives quite a convenient experience. Another important advantage of fully EV platform is focus on safety. Its battery is placed in a steel or structural casting. We have tested battery in various situations, including impact test, fire test and water test and it has passed all the tests. This is a fully advantage of EV platform. </p>
<p><strong>Question: </strong>How has Maruti added AI to her electric vehicle E-Vitara? How is the company preparing ecosystem?</p>
<p>In the company&#8217;s first electric car E-Vitara, we have given the advanced system Adas Level 2. We have given features in it that improve driving experience through AI. Driving safety and efficiency can improve from Adas Level 2. We believe that launching a product is not enough, it is necessary to prepare a complete ecosystem. The same is being done for our electric cars. To connect with our customers, we have launched the &#8216;E for Me&#8217; campaign. The campaign consists of two major strategies. The campaign aims to integrate electric vehicles with a strong support system, including advanced technology and detailed charging network. </p>
<p><strong>Question: </strong>In India, people are seeing electric cars as secondary vehicles. How can you change this perspective of customers? </p>
<p>Yes, you are right. People in India are currently seeing electric cars as secondary vehicles. Our goal is to change this trend. For this, we are preparing the entire ecosystem including charging infrastructure. For example, EV stake in the last calendar year of 2.4 percent. It was about 2.3 percent in the previous year. Despite launching electric cars of many automobile companies and reducing the price, this stake has not increased much. The main reason for this is the existing system. Two separate cars are required for travel between cities and in the city. Electric cars are not practical for both these travel. </p>
<p>The ecosystem we are preparing aims to make electric cars primary vehicles. There are apprehensions such as the end of charging during a long journey of many electric car users. This is correct in view of the current infrastructure. Our first priority is to strengthen charging infrastructure. Our &#8216;e for me&#8217; campaign is one such step. Through this, our goal is to expand the ecosystem of charging across the country. Through Maruti Suzuki electric ecosystem, we are working to expand the charging infrastructure in the top 100 cities of the country. The reason for choosing these 100 cities is the sale of 97 percent of electric cars in these cities in the country. </p>
<p>Apart from this, we are focusing on providing the facility of offer-cell services and emergency charging in 1,000 cities. For the need for assistance in customers or the way to the way to vehicles in remote areas, we are starting 300 service on wheels, which will be available on a call. Our goal is to increase people&#8217;s confidence in electric cars. Despite this, if an EV customer faces charging problem during a long journey, we are also offering a leasing model. We will provide vehicles on lease to EV customers and if they need to go on a long journey, they will have the option to take an ice vehicle from the company. With this we are giving confidence to EV customers. It will also help in making electric cars primary vehicles for Indian customers. </p>
<p><strong>Question:</strong> What role do you see Maruti in the shift on electric mobility in the country in the next five to 10 years?</p>
<p>We estimate that by 2030-31 the industry will reach 60 lakh vehicles. EV will have about 1 million units in this. By then, hybrid cars will also be available in the market with EV vehicles and CNG options. Apart from this, flex may also have fuel and hydrogen -powered vehicles. As a leader in the industry, we believe that it is necessary to provide all these options to customers. Our goal is to provide various range of technologies to fulfill the various definitions and choices of our customers. </p>

<div class="content_text row description">American technology company Google plans to open its first retail store in India outside the US. The company is looking for location for this store. India is an important growth market for Google. Recently, the company had informed about investing about $ 10 billion in the country.  </p>
<p>Google has five physical retail stores in the US. In these stores, products like Pixel smartphones, watches and bades are sold. Apple, an iPhone -making American devices maker, gets a large share of sales from retail stores. Apple has about 500 stores worldwide. About two years ago, the company also started two retail stores in India. These stores of Apple, which have been present in Delhi and Mumbai, have performed well.<a class="sp_lnk2" href="https://www.gadgets360.com/mobiles/news/google-close-to-picking-sites-first-retail-stores-in-india-outside-us-7761297" target="_blank" rel="noopener"> Google</a> Like Apple, she wants to increase exacerbation in the retail market. Sources who have been aware of this said that the company has chosen some locations in Delhi and its nearby areas as well as Mumbai. However, no final decision has been taken in this regard. </p>
<p>Google refused to comment about this. A source said that the area of ​​these stores could be around 15,000 square feet. The company also considered Bengaluru called IT Hub. However, Google&#8217;s stores can start from Delhi and Mumbai. The source said, &#8220;It aims to compete with Apple especially in the luxury segment.&#8221; If the company&#8217;s initial stores get success, it can increase the number of stores. </p>
<p>Google products in India are sold through authorized retailers. Pixel smartphones in the country are between $ 370 to $ 2,000. In comparison, Apple&#8217;s iPhones have worth about $ 2,130 to about $ 2,130. Google has also started manufacturing pixel smartphones in the country. Last year, Apple secured first place in the market of premium smartphones with about 55 percent stake. In comparison, Pixel smartphones had a stake of about two percent. This segment contains smartphones with more than $ 520 price. </p>

<div class="content_text row description">Ola Electric, one of the large electric two-wheeler companies, increased its retail stores at the end of the previous year by almost four times. Transport authorities have raided the stores in many cities of the company due to violation of rules. Ola Electric had only online sales model at the beginning. However, in the last few months, the company has increased sales through stores. </p>
<p>An investigation by Bloomberg News has found that more than 100 out of about 3,400 stores of the company had trade certificates under the Motor Vehicle Act. This means that most of the stores of Ola Electric do not have a certification, which is required for the display, sales or test ride of un-registable two-wheelers. In view of customers complaints, transport authorities in many states have raided these stores and seized vehicles. Apart from this, questions have been asked by giving show cause notice to Ola Electric. </p>
<p>Under the Motor Vehicle Act, each automobile showroom including two-wheelers should have a trade certificate.  <a class="sp_lnk2" href="https://www.gadgets360.com/auto/news/ola-electric-stores-raids-seizures-flouting-india-rules-7875744"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Bloomberg news </a>Some local transport officials have told that they are investigating Ola Electric due to alleged violations of the rules. Earlier, the company had to face difficulty due to a large number of customers&#8217; complaints about the deficiencies in the service. The Central Consumer Protection Authority (CCPA) has investigated the matter. Ola Electric also suffered a major setback from the Karnataka High Court. A notice issued by CCPA was refused by the High Court to dismiss. This notice was given as part of the investigation against the company. In this, additional documents were sought after more than 10,000 complaints of customers regarding the company&#8217;s electric scooters. </p>
<p>The High Court had said that this notice has been issued by a competent investigating officer and the company will have to provide documents sought. The CCPA had initially investigated a large number of complaints against Ola Electric. The investigation indicated violations of customers&#8217; rights, misleading advertisements and deficiencies in service. <br /> <!--

<div class="content_text row description">Electric two-wheeler maker Simple Energy has launched Simple Ones Electric Scooters. The price of Simple Ones is Rs 1,39,999 (ex-showroom). The company claims that it is the highest range electric scooter in this price segment. Its range has been claimed to be around 181 km. </p>
<p>Simple Ones has a 3.7 kwh fixed battery and 8.5 kW motor. Its top speed is 105 km/h. This electric scooter has four riding mode &#8211; Eco, Ride, Dash and Sonic. It can reach a speed of 0 to 40 kmph in 2.55 seconds in Sonic mode. <a class="sp_lnk2" href="https://www.ndtv.com/auto/simple-ones-electric-scooter-launched-at-rs-1-40-lakh-gets-181-km-range-7914871"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Simple ones </a>It has a 7 -inch touchscreen dashboard, from which rider can take incing calls and access Wifi. It also has Bluetooth connectivity. Its dashboard will also get customizable themes, app integration and over-the-air updates. </p>
<p>The company introduced the GEN 1.5 version of Simple One in February. Its IDC range is about 248 km. Simple One has a 5KWH battery. Its weight is 134 kg. It has been made available in blue, black, red and white colors. Apart from this, there are designs such as dual tone colors such as white and black with red alloy wheels. </p>
<p>Simple One Electric Scooter has a 5 kwh lithium ion battery. Its battery is in two packs, with one fixed and one is removable. The company claims that this electric scooter can give a range of 212 km km in single charge. Its battery gives power to a permanent magnet motor that generates 8.5kw peak power and 72Nm torque. It can hold a speed of 0 to 40 km in 2.77 seconds. Its top speed is 105 kilometers per hour. It can be charged from 0 to 80 percent in about six hours. The use of fast charger will reduce the duration of charging. Simple Energy plans to increase its network to 150 new stores and 200 service centers in 23 states.
